Introduction to Foldable Workout Bikes

Foldable workout bikes, likewise understood as portable exercise bikes, are a relatively brand-new classification of fitness devices that has actually acquired popularity due to their space-saving style and mobility. Unlike traditional stationary bicycles, which are bulky and tough to move, foldable bikes can be easily saved when not in use, making them ideal for apartments, small homes, and even workplaces. These bikes are crafted with lightweight materials and creative folding systems, ensuring they can be rapidly changed from a full-sized exercise device to a compact unit that can be tucked away in a closet or under a bed.

Types of Foldable Workout Bikes

  1. Handbook Resistance Bikes

    • These bikes use friction or magnetic resistance to mimic the feel of biking. exercise bikes folding Exercise Bikes Online are typically more budget friendly and are fantastic for newbies or those searching for a basic workout.
    • Pros: Simple to utilize, peaceful operation, and budget friendly.
    • Cons: Limited resistance levels, might not supply a challenging workout for sophisticated users.
  2. Electronic Resistance Bikes

    • These bikes include electronic resistance systems, which use a smoother and more exact resistance modification. They are perfect for users who want an advanced and adjustable workout experience.
    • Pros: Variable resistance levels, interactive functions, and real-time workout tracking.
    • Cons: Higher cost, might require a source of power, and more complicated setup.
  3. Smart Bikes

    • Smart foldable bikes are geared up with sophisticated technology, consisting of interactive screens, virtual training programs, and connectivity to fitness apps. They are ideal for tech-savvy individuals who take pleasure in a more engaging and immersive workout.
    • Pros: High-tech functions, individualized training, and neighborhood assistance.
    • Cons: Expensive, might need a membership for complete functionality, and require a steady web connection.

How to Choose the Right Foldable Workout Bike

Picking the ideal foldable workout bike can be overwhelming, given the variety of alternatives readily available. Here are some key aspects to think about:

  1. Intended Use

    • Casual Users: If you are a novice or use the bike for light exercise, a manual resistance bike might be sufficient.
    • Lovers: For a more extreme and differed workout, an electronic resistance bike or a clever bike would be more suitable.
  2. Area Considerations

    • Living Space: Measure the available area in your house to ensure the bike fits easily when both folded and unfolded.
    • Storage Space: Consider where you will store the bike when not in usage and pick a design that aligns with your storage needs.
  3. Budget

    • Budget friendly Options: Manual resistance bikes are normally the most affordable.
    • Mid-Range Options: Electronic resistance bikes provide a good balance of features and cost.
    • Premium Options: Smart bikes are the most pricey but included sophisticated features and technology.
  4. Construct Quality and Durability

    • Materials: Look for bikes made from high-quality materials that can stand up to regular usage.
    • Weight Capacity: Ensure the bike can support your weight and the intensity of your workouts.
  5. Extra Features

    • Heart Rate Monitor: Some bikes include built-in heart rate monitors, which can help you track your fitness progress.
    • Workout Programs: Consider bikes that offer pre-programmed workouts or compatibility with fitness apps.
    • Warranty: Check the service warranty and consumer assistance options before buying.

FAQs About Foldable Workout Bikes

  1. Are foldable workout bikes as efficient as routine bikes?

    • Yes, foldable workout bikes can be just as efficient as routine bikes. They offer similar resistance levels and can be utilized for a variety of workouts, consisting of interval training and strength exercises.
  2. How much area do I need to store a foldable bike?

    • The majority of foldable bikes can be stored in a compact space, such as a corner of a room, under a bed, or in a closet. Measure the folded dimensions of the bike to ensure it fits in your designated storage location.
  3. Can I utilize a foldable bike for high-intensity training?

    • Yes, electronic and smart foldable bikes can high-intensity training. They typically have multiple resistance levels and can mimic numerous terrains to challenge your muscles.
  4. Are foldable bikes appropriate for all fitness levels?

    • Foldable bikes are suitable for a large range of fitness levels. Newbies can begin with lower resistance settings, while innovative users can increase the strength for a more tough workout.
  5. For how long should I use a foldable workout bike every day?

    • The duration of your workout depends on your fitness goals. For basic health and fitness, go for 20-30 minutes of biking 3-4 times a week. If you are training for a specific occasion or have more extreme fitness objectives, you may require to increase the period.
  6. Do foldable bikes included workout programs?

    • Many foldable bikes, specifically electronic and clever designs, come with pre-programmed workouts or can be connected to fitness apps for a customized training experience.
  7. What are the main differences in between wise bikes and routine foldable bikes?

    • Smart bikes are geared up with advanced technology, such as interactive screens, virtual training programs, and connection to fitness apps. Routine foldable bikes, on the other hand, are more standard and normally offer manual or electronic resistance.
